Up to 3 honing spindles, diameter 3 - 65 mm, workpiece outer diameter max. 200 mm, Speed (rpm) max. 3000
The machines in this series can be freely configured to the respective machining task. Whether in the diameter range from 3 to 65 mm, 1 to 3 spindles, optional measuring or brushing - everything can be customised to the workpiece to be machined and the required output.
The rotary table, which is adapted to the number of spindles, minimises non-productive times. Compared to other multi-spindle machines on the market, this one offers the advantage that each spindle has its own lift drive. This means that different honing processes such as conventional honing or precision honing can be carried out on each spindle as required.
The system can be equipped with an air-measuring station after each of the three possible honing spindles. This allows the machine control system to automatically detect any deviation from the required target tolerances and automatically correct the honing spindle with regard to expansion and stroke position. The automatic wear compensation of the cutting tool enables unmanned operation. Manual adjustment of the honing tools is a thing of the past with this system.
In terms of loading handling, a standardised pallet loading system is available, which enables unmanned production of up to one shift depending on the workpiece dimensions. As the loading cell is mounted on the side, the honing machine remains freely accessible from the front. A connection to other automation solutions is of course also possible.
